About Boris Braun
Boris Braun is a scholar working on Urban Studies, Business and International Management and Strategy and Management, having authored 57 papers that have together received 971 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Disaster Management and Resilience (11 papers), Climate Change, Adaptation, Migration (10 papers) and Flood Risk Assessment and Management (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Urban Studies (104 citations), Global and Planetary Change (236 citations) and Business and International Management (21 citations). Boris Braun has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Australia and Luxembourg. Frequent co-authors include Reinhold Grotz, Sebastian Fastenrath, J. Craig Jenkins, Christian Schulz, Anita Zehrer, Insa Thiele-Eich, Tilo Schöne, Mahmud Haghshenas Haghighi, Bill Pritchard and Jürgen Oßenbrügge.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Cleaner Production and Scientific Reports.
